NASDAQ: SANG
Sangoma Technologies Corp Stock Ownership - Who owns Sangoma Technologies?

Insider buying vs selling

Have Sangoma Technologies Corp insiders been buying or selling?

No trades
There has been no insiders buying vs selling in the past 12 months.

Be the first to know when SANG insiders and whales buy or sell their stock.

SANG Shareholders

What type of owners hold Sangoma Technologies Corp stock?

Institutional
Insider
Retail
NameHoldSharesValueType
Alberta Investment Management Corp2.30%766,418$2.79MInstitution
Intact Investment Management Inc2.15%717,425$2.61MInstitution
Ppm America Inc2.07%688,523$2.51MInstitution
Ewing Morris Co Investment Partners Ltd2.00%668,254$2.43MInstitution
Td Waterhouse Canada Inc1.37%457,133$1.66MInstitution
Connor Clark Lunn Investment Management Ltd0.70%234,833$854.79kInstitution
Claret Asset Management Corp0.50%167,189$608.57kInstitution
Bard Associates Inc0.18%59,688$217.26kInstitution
Legacy Advisors LLC0.03%10,000$36.40kInstitution
Ubs Group Ag0.00%212$771.68Institution

1 of 1

SANG vs Software Infrastructure Stocks

TickerInst. %Insider %Net Insider (L12M)Net Insider (L3M)
SANG11.31%0.00%
AIFC0.40%4.61%Net Buying
GOAI0.35%0.00%
ARBE5.44%4.58%
BNAI2.27%97.73%Net Selling

Sangoma Technologies Stock Ownership FAQ

Who owns Sangoma Technologies?

Sangoma Technologies (NASDAQ: SANG) is owned by 11.31% institutional shareholders, 0.00% Sangoma Technologies insiders, and 88.69% retail investors. Alberta Investment Management Corp is the largest individual Sangoma Technologies shareholder, owning 766,418.00 shares representing 2.30% of the company. Alberta Investment Management Corp's Sangoma Technologies shares are currently valued at $2.79M.

If you're new to stock investing, here's how to buy Sangoma Technologies stock.
WallStreetZen does not provide financial advice and does not issue recommendations or offers to buy stock or sell any security.

Information is provided 'as-is' and solely for informational purposes and is not advice. WallStreetZen does not bear any responsibility for any losses or damage that may occur as a result of reliance on this data.